Step 1: Assess Your Current Situation
The first step in 7 Steps To Ditch The Debt: Closing Your Wells Fargo Bank Account With Ease is to take stock of your financial situation. Create a list of all your debts, including credit cards, loans, and overdrafts. This will give you a clear picture of where you stand and help you identify areas for improvement.
Step 2: Identify Your Goals
What do you want to achieve by closing your Wells Fargo bank account? Is it to pay off debt, save money, or simply simplify your finances? Having clear goals in mind will help you stay focused and motivated throughout the process.
Step 3: Create a Budget Plan
A budget plan is essential for achieving financial freedom. Start by tracking your income and expenses to see where your money is going. Then, create a budget that allocates your funds effectively, prioritizing essential expenses over discretionary spending.
Step 4: Negotiate with Your Lender
If you’re struggling to pay off debt, it may be time to negotiate with your lender. Wells Fargo, like other banks, may be willing to work with you to create a more manageable payment plan or even forgive part of your debt.
